Job description:

Are you an Engineer with experience in an industrial environment? Are you multi-skilled with an electrical bias and ability to turn your hand to anything that comes your way? Do you like the sound of a full-time, permanent role on a great site within a growing company?

Here at GXO, we are currently looking for a Multi-Skilled Maintenance Engineer with an electrical bias, to join our coldstore contract in Bedworth. As an Engineer you will be responsible for all preventative and reactive maintenance to ensure the site is operationally to full effect.

This is a full time, permanent basis, working on a rotating shift pattern of; 06:00 14:00, 14:00 22:00, Monday to Friday with the possibility of being on call during peak periods and some weekend working required

Pay, benefits and more:

Were looking to offer a salary of up to£40,000.00 per annum and 33 days annual leave (inclusive of bank holidays). Your benefits package includes a company sponsored pension scheme, private medical & dental insurance, a 24/7 online GP service, life assurance and a fully comprehensive employee assistance programme. Youll also have access to our MyBenefits platform offering a variety of high street discounts, a cycle to work scheme, cashback cards, a saving scheme and much more!

What youll do on a typical day:

  • Reactive and planned maintenance activities
  • Maintain informative Engineering & Maintenance Records
  • Notifying Management of spares necessary to maintain plant and equipment in safe working order
  • Compliance with GXO systems and practices utilised within the Engineering Department
  • Communication and liaison with other Departments and Managers/Team Leaders to enable priorities to be set
  • The undertaking of such training that may be considered relevant and in turn train other employees
  • Provide on-call cover out of hours and working such hours and shifts to provide cover to the site operations

What you need to succeed at GXO:

  • BS7671: 17th or 18th Edition Wiring Regs
  • ONC, BTEC Level 3 or equivalent in engineering discipline (Electrical or Mechanical)
  • IOSH Managing Safely
  • 5 years experience of working in industrial environment
  • Experience working with 3 phase motors and control circuits
  • Familiar with COSHH, LOLER & PUWER regs
  • Knowledge of food safety and industrial refrigeration – advantageous
